ok, i know this is an odd question but im curious!. When i had bunion surgery last year while i was at the surgery center, and they were preparing me for the surgery, like giving me an iv the lady asked if i had started my period, and the last time i had it!. why do they ask you that when you have operations!. I mean my foot dosnt deal if ive started my period!. Also im getting nose surgery next month at a surgery center, and will be put all the way to sleep with anastesia!. will they ask me if ive started my period cause i really dont like to talk about it!. Lastly when i had x rays for the scoleosis screening the lady was interested in the last date i started my period!. Why do all the doctors ask this question!. ecspecially if your getting surgery that dosnt deal with this subject!. mature answers only, thanks!.Www@Answer-Health@Com

The reason they ask before surgery is because the anesthesia can effect the baby, so by knowing the date of your last period they can predict whether or not you may or may not be pregnant!. It's a legal thing to cover their butts!. The reason they ask when getting an x-ray is to protect the baby too, but in this case if you are pregnant or they think you might be they will cover you with a lead shield to protect the baby!. Again, it is for legal reasons and something they must do!. Just know that they will ask you and have the date ready for them!. Being prepared and knowing ahead of time should make it easier for you!. If you want you can write it on a piece of paper and just hand it to them when they ask or when you first get there!. Knowing the last time that you started your period allows the caregiver to make an educated decision on your probability of being pregnant!. If your last menstrual cycle was "two months ago" then they may consider doing a pregnancy test prior to surgery!. Any woman age 11 - 40 or so they will consider of child bearing age and need to make this determination prior to the administering of anesthetics, x-rays, and more medications, etc!. Many medications and procedures are not considered safe for pregnant women!.Www@Answer-Health@Com
